Pantone has announced “Radiant Orchid” is the color of the year for 2014, succeeding 2013′s color Emerald.

Leatrice Eiseman, executive director of the Pantone Color Institute, said in a statement that the color of 2014 is “an invitation to innovation” that “encourages expanded creativity and originality.”
 She also notes that designers like Max Mara, Marc Jacobs, Salvatore Ferragamo, Ermengildo Zegnahave have been incorporating orchid hues into their collections in the past year, the AP reports.
And if you ask yourself how is that Pantone officials picked “radiant orchid” as "Color of the year" ?, well that was based on extensive interviews with industrial and fashion designers worldwide about what color they plan to use in upcoming seasons as well as sales of “color swatches,” according to the Wall Street Journal.
